    Abstract: Systems and methods for determining consumer eligibility for a gated offer using verification data from a verification source, while reducing exposure of the verification data, are herein disclosed. In one example, a method for a verification source comprises, generating a seed hash from a pre-determined data specification, aggregating verification data based on one or more data fields indicated by the data specification to produce aggregated verification data, hashing the aggregated verification data using the seed hash to produce hashed verification data, receiving hashed customer data from a verification platform, receiving a comparison request from the verification platform, comparing the hashed customer data with the hashed verification data; and returning a result to the verification platform indicating if the hashed customer data matches the verification data.

    Abstract: An Internet Layer end-to-end security connection (an Internet protocol (IP) encrypted tunnel) is established between a television receiving device and each player device on a home local area network (LAN) as part of the initial pairing process between each player device and the television receiving device. Traffic between the television receiving device and the player device is communicated via IP on the LAN, such that data between the two devices is securely encrypted at the Internet Layer, thus reducing potential security issues related to managing security and encryption at the application layer. This results in a secure virtual private network (VPN) between each player device and the television receiving device.

    Abstract: Systems and methods provide the generation of signed recordings of audio and video calls. The signed recordings include information that may be used to verify the integrity of a purported copy of the recording. The recording may be generated by capturing the audio and/or video from a monitored communication and streaming the captured data to a recording. As the captured data is streamed to the media file used for the recording, a hash value is calculated for each segment of the received data. Information describing the context of the communication may be used to generate another hash value. A digital signature for the recorded call may be generated based on the two combined hash values. Operating in this manner, a signed recording of the communication may be generated while a recording of the communication to a media file is being made, rather than by post-call processing of a stored file.

    Abstract: An improved approach is provided to identifying the boundary of data encoded using additive cyclic codes. In some embodiment, the process includes determining a first calculated parity of a first bit stream window, and, second, one or more updates to the calculated parity of the bit stream window to determine the parity of the next bit stream window, where after each update to the calculated parity, the calculated parity is compared with the target parity, and matching the calculated parity to the target parity indicates a proper boundary of a bit stream window. In some embodiments, the process supports shortened cyclic codes. In some embodiments, the bit stream boundary can be identified prior to descrambling the bit stream inputs for a given bit stream window. In this way, the process can avoid unnecessarily descrambling of the bit stream windows that are not properly aligned to a bit stream boundary.

    Abstract: A device is configured to perform a method that detects a trigger marker for an action corresponding to a segment of a multimedia signal. A fingerprint is generated based on the segment of the multimedia signal at a trigger time point. The generated fingerprint is stored in a database and communicated to the device. During playback of the multimedia signal, fingerprints of segments of the multimedia signal are generated and matched against fingerprints in the database. When a match is found, one or more associated actions for the segment are retrieved by the device. The trigger time point may be determined as a time point near or at the segment of the multimedia signal with the matched fingerprint. In this way, trigger markers for actions may be enabled without modifying the multimedia signal.
